Hello community, here is the log from the commit of package perl-DBI checked in at Wed Jul 12 20:48:28 CEST 2006. -------- --- perl-DBI/perl-DBI.changes 2006-03-27 18:57:47.000000000 +0200 +++ perl-DBI/perl-DBI.changes 2006-07-12 13:07:21.000000000 +0200 @@ -1,0 +2,6 @@ +Wed Jul 12 13:03:53 CEST 2006 - anicka@suse.cz + +- update to 1.51 + * many bugfixes, see upstream changelog + +------------------------------------------------------------------- Old: ---- DBI-1.50.tar.bz2 dbis.dif New: ---- DBI-1.51.tar.bz2 perl-DBI-1.51-dbis.diff 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 perl-DBI.spec ++++++ --- /var/tmp/diff_new_pack.wOpWqg/_old 2006-07-12 20:48:15.000000000 +0200 +++ /var/tmp/diff_new_pack.wOpWqg/_new 2006-07-12 20:48:15.000000000 +0200 @@ -1,5 +1,5 @@ # -# spec file for package perl-DBI (Version 1.50) +# spec file for package perl-DBI (Version 1.51) # # Copyright (c) 2006 SUSE LINUX Products GmbH, Nuernberg, Germany. # This file and all modifications and additions to the pristine @@ -12,8 +12,8 @@ Name: perl-DBI BuildRequires: perl-Curses -Version: 1.50 -Release: 7 +Version: 1.51 +Release: 1 Requires: perl = %{perl_version} Requires: perl-PlRPC Provides: perl_dbi DBI @@ -21,10 +21,10 @@ Autoreqprov: on Group: Development/Libraries/Perl License: GPL -URL: http://dbi.perl.org +URL: http://cpan.org/modules/by-module/DBI/ Summary: The Perl Database Interface Source: DBI-%{version}.tar.bz2 -Patch: dbis.dif +Patch: %{name}-%{version}-dbis.diff BuildRoot: %{_tmppath}/%{name}-%{version}-build %description @@ -68,6 +68,9 @@ /var/adm/perl-modules/%{name} %changelog -n perl-DBI +* Wed Jul 12 2006 - anicka@suse.cz +- update to 1.51 + * many bugfixes, see upstream changelog * Mon Mar 27 2006 - mls@suse.de - set DBIS in a way compatible to the header file, fixes use64bit issue [#155067] ++++++ DBI-1.50.tar.bz2 -> DBI-1.51.tar.bz2 ++++++ ++++ 7899 lines of diff (skipped) ++++++ perl-DBI-1.51-dbis.diff ++++++ --- ./DBI.xs.orig 2006-03-27 16:24:01.000000000 +0000 +++ ./DBI.xs 2006-03-27 16:31:02.000000000 +0000 @@ -229,6 +229,10 @@ INIT_PERINTERP; /* publish address of dbistate so dynaloaded DBD's can find it */ sv_setiv(perl_get_sv(DBISTATE_PERLNAME,1), PTR2IV(DBIS)); +#if defined(MULTIPLICITY) || defined(PERL_OBJECT) || defined(PERL_CAPI) + /* needed if sizeof(IV) != sizeof(void *) */ + (*(INT2PTR(dbistate_t**, &SvIVX(DBISTATE_ADDRSV)))) = DBIS; +#endif DBISTATE_INIT; /* check DBD code to set DBIS from DBISTATE_PERLNAME */ 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un...